Yeeeeeah, this is just looking like Fire Pro Returns more and more.

Eh, it's Early Access. They did rebuild the engine from scratch, so there's that.

Also there IS new stuff. Strike battle mechanic, dedicated pin button, finisher stealing(!), NINE LAYERS PER ITEM(~!) new costume parts and (potentially) four costumes per edit.

All that is really awesome even for people like me who would be happy with just new moves (OH YEAH THERES GONNA BE NEW MOVES TOO, PROPER RAINMAKER!)

So, new deets:

-MMA mode is "Gruesome Fighting" aka UFC style. No mention of in-ring MMA mode.

-Online Mode will be 1v1 on Early Access launch with plans to expand

-MOVING TO THE ROPES TO FORCE A BREAK

-Ability to rename not just finishers but also signature moves(!)
